After 5 implementation years of the 9th Provincial Party Resolution (2010-2015 tenure), export activities of Binh Duong have grown strongly and contributed significantly to provincial socio-economic development.

Markets are open

In the last 5 years, export activities of Binh Duong province have developed strongly; the average growth in the 2011-2015 reached 18.5% / year. Only in 2014, provincial export turnover reached $16.830 billion, increasing 16.5% year-on-year; in 2015 was estimated at $19.943 billion, increasing 18.5% year-on-year.

 

In the last 5 years, export activities in Binh Duong grew strongly. Image: Export activities at ICD Tan Cang Song Than (Thuan An town).

To the State-owned economic sector, in 2014, export turnover was $193.3 million, increasing 1.3% year-on-year; 2015 target is $196 million, increasing 1.3% year-on-year. To the non-State-owned economic sector, in 2014, export turnover was $2.9 billion, increasing 16.1% year-on-year; 2015 target is over $3.421 billion, increasing 1.3% year-on-year. To the FDI economic sector, in 2014, export turnover was $13.734 billion, increasing 16.9% year-on-year; 2015 target is $16.325 billion, increasing 18.9% year-on-year. The main exported products of this sector were circuit boards, electronic components, footwear, food, fabrics, yarn... From 80.6% of total turnover in 2011 to 81.6% in 2015, FDI sector has played a significant role in the export growth of Binh Duong in the last 5 years.

According to Department of Industry and Trade, Vietnam has integrated more deeply and widely, facilitating export activities, expanding markets of textiles, footwear, wooden furniture, pottery, handicrafts; simultaneously encouraging the export development of valuable goods of FDI sector, like: electronic, mechanical products...

Along with domestic enterprises, 100%-foreign-invested enterprises also had increasing export values. Nguyen Nhat Anh Thu, General Director of Takako Vietnam company (VSIP), said the company invested totally $40 million in Binh Duong; and produced nearly 25 million pistons in particular and nearly 30 million products in general. The average annual turnover of the company is $40 million. “The company has contributed to the State budget, to local economic development", said Ms. Thu.

To solve timely problems

These results have proved the importance of export activities in the socio-economic development of Binh Duong province. To obtain these achievements, PPC implemented measures to remove difficulties in order for businesses to enhance production, business activities. In addition, Binh Duong has sped up trade promotion, sent delegations to learn, survey, find new markets, take part in trade fairs at home and abroad...

According to Department of Industry and Trade, in 5 years, the province has boosted the export of key products of industrial processing industry, high-tech production, highly competitive industries to improve efficiency; performed supporting actions to help businesses in improving exported good’s quality, especially to traditional products.

5-year’s export achievements have helped Binh Duong to fulfill economic targets, given strength to local businesses in the marketplace and brought a huge foreign currency earnings to contribute to provincial development.
